小编Elj*_*jas的帖子

在Android webview中缓存

在Android webview中加载移动网页和非移动网页的速度更快; 加载缓存还是根本不加载?

什么是推荐的加载方式?

现在,当我不在所有非移动站点加载缓存时,加载速度比在本机浏览器中加载缓存要慢得多.

android caching webview android-webview

33
推荐指数
2
解决办法
8万
查看次数

如何打开WebView链接到新活动?

如何在网页中打开链接到新活动(包含WebView的内容)?

我有网页列表,每个列表项包含不同的链接.所以我希望当用户按下第一项时它打开第二个活动并将该链接加载到第二个活动的WebView.希望你明白我试着问:)

那可能吗?

android android-webview

12
推荐指数
1
解决办法
2万
查看次数

Flatpickr onDayCreate添加类

我正在努力使用Flatpickr(https://chmln.github.io/flatpickr/)onDayCreate事件.在这里有谁知道如何检查选择器的日期对象是否与我的日期数组中的任何日期匹配?

我有一个数组(或对象数组,不确定如何调用它),日期如下:

dates: {
"20161029": 3,
"20161030": 0,
"20161031": 0,
"20161101": 4,
"20161102": 4,
"20161103": 4,
"20161104": 5,
"20161105": 1,
"20161106": 0,
"20161107": 4,
"20161108": 3,
"20161109": 3,
"20161110": 4
}
Run Code Online (Sandbox Code Playgroud)

我需要检查值是否为0,> 3或5并将类添加到该日期.Flatpickr有一个例子,但它使用数学函数随机化哪些日期应该有新的span元素(例子).但是我无法将我的if else配置为addClass.

javascript datepicker flatpickr

5
推荐指数
1
解决办法
2088
查看次数

如何在没有Internet连接时显示自定义对话框?

我希望在没有连接到Internet时在webview应用程序中显示自定义对话框.如何检查Internet连接,然后调用对话框?

android android-layout network-connection

2
推荐指数
1
解决办法
2568
查看次数

广播接收器和Internet连接

如何使用广播接收器检查是否没有Internet连接?

在那之后:

1.如果有连接=什么也不做

2.没有连接=打开新活动

我希望你明白我在问什么.

这是我的webview应用代码:

WebView mWebView;
    String URL = "http://url.com";
    ProgressBar loadingProgressBar,loadingTitle;


    /** Called when the activity is first created. */
    @Override
    public void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        setContentView(R.layout.webview);


        mWebView = (WebView) findViewById(R.id.Web);
        mWebView.setScrollBarStyle(WebView.SCROLLBARS_OUTSIDE_OVERLAY);
        mWebView.getSettings().setJavaScriptEnabled(true);
        mWebView.getSettings().setBuiltInZoomControls(true);
        mWebView.getSettings().setAllowFileAccess(true);
        mWebView.loadUrl(URL);
        mWebView.setWebViewClient(new MyWebViewClient());

        loadingProgressBar=(ProgressBar)findViewById(R.id.progressBar); 

        mWebView.setWebChromeClient(new WebChromeClient() {

        @Override
        public void onProgressChanged(WebView view, int newProgress) {
        super.onProgressChanged(view, newProgress);
        loadingProgressBar.setProgress(newProgress);
        if (newProgress == 100) {
        loadingProgressBar.setVisibility(View.GONE);
        } else{
        loadingProgressBar.setVisibility(View.VISIBLE);
        }
        }
        });
    }



    @Override
    public boolean onKeyDown(int keyCode, KeyEvent event) {
        if ((keyCode …
Run Code Online (Sandbox Code Playgroud)

android connectivity broadcastreceiver android-layout

2
推荐指数
1
解决办法
1万
查看次数

如何从 rss feed 制作主屏幕小部件?

这是一个由三部分组成的问题。我是 Android 新手,正在尝试创建一个新应用程序来读取 RSS 源并以widget.

  1. 需要哪些网络调用才能显示格式正确的 RSS 提要?
  2. 我可以使用什么布局结构来保存接收到的内容?
  3. 如果用户从此小部件中选择 RSS 提要的链接,如何使 Web 浏览器打开该链接?

感谢您的帮助!

rss android android-widget android-layout

0
推荐指数
1
解决办法
1301
查看次数

检查时间是否大于一天中的特定时间

可能之前问过但是找不到答案.如何检查时间是否每天超过17:30?

我的情况是我需要检查周一到周五当前时间是否大于17:30,如果今天是星期六,我必须检查时间是否大于15:30.

我更喜欢使用Moment.js.

javascript momentjs

0
推荐指数
2
解决办法
6658
查看次数